Nicholson

nombre propioatestiguado en diálogos

  • //ˈnɪkəlsən//

A surname transferred from the given name.

nombre propio

  1. 1

    A surname transferred from the given name.

  2. 2

    A number of places and rivers in Australia: A coastal locality in the Shire of Burke, north-west Queensland.

  3. 3

    A number of places and rivers in Australia: A river in the Northern Territory and Queensland which flows into the Gulf of Carpentaria.

  4. 4

    A number of places and rivers in Australia: A town in East Gippsland, Victoria.

  5. 5

    A number of places and rivers in Australia: A river in Victoria which flows through the town.

  6. 6

    A number of places and rivers in Australia: A river in the Kimberley region of Western Australia which joins the Ord River.

  7. 7

    A number of places in the United States: A city in Jackson County, Georgia.

  8. 8

    A number of places in the United States: A census-designated place in Pearl River County, Mississippi.

  9. 9

    A number of places in the United States: A borough and township in Wyoming County, Pennsylvania.

  10. 10

    A number of places in the United States: A township in Fayette County, Pennsylvania.

  11. 11

    A number of places in the United States: An unincorporated community in the town of Bear Creek, Waupaca County, Wisconsin.

Etimología

From Nicholas + -son. Doublet of Nielsen.
